When you are choosing a cot bed, look for ones that are safe. All cots should have bars that are no more than 6.5cm apart to ensure your baby's limbs aren't trapped. Also, make sure that the slats are firmly fixed to prevent any loose or damaged fastenings.

It is essential that your baby sleeps on an incredibly comfortable cot mattress. Choose mattresses that are coated with latex or pocket springs, which offer the best support and do not sag. It is worth investing in a waterproof cover as well since any dirt or soil will go directly into the mattress and make your baby sweaty or uncomfortable.

Whatever cot you choose, make sure it meets the guidelines applicable to your baby's age and home. The distance between bars should not exceed 6.5cm (two inches), as this will stop children from snagging their heads. Additionally the surface shouldn't be rough in order to avoid the risk of suffocation. You'll also have to purchase a suitable cot mattress, which must be a perfect fit with no gaps at the edges. It should also be constructed of breathable materials to keep your baby's temperature in check.
